Trudy Tucker and Levi Wolfe are enjoying married life until a series of accidental deaths draws them to the funeral of a friend in Eureka Springs, Arkansas. At the same time, Trudy begins to have visions of the killer while the killing takes place. Levi is dealing with many issues including the risk of losing Trudy. He fears for her life when he realizes that she has been in the mind of the killer, but Trudy can't deny what she has been seeing which puts both her and Levi into the hunt for the killer.

Through Her Touch is the fifth book in the Mind's Eye series. The previous four books were based on both the mystery and the romance between Trudy and Levi, but now that they are married, some of the angst and tension is no longer present and has been replaced with the ongoing mental issues that Levi has been avoiding in previous books. The mystery is still interesting, however the culprit is fairly predictable. Overall, Through Her Touch is an enjoyable psychic mystery but lacks some of the emotion in the preceding books in the series.

Through His Touch is the second book in the Mind's Eye series. Trudy and Levi have decided to try a long distance relationship, but when Trudy shows up at Levi's apartment on his birthday, both are thrilled to be together again. Their happiness is short-lived however when a stalker claiming to be Trudy invades Levi's home and one of Levi's former lovers is killed.
This book is more about Trudy and Levi's romance than it is about psychic powers or solving a mystery. It reminded me of Fifty Shades of Gray except without the kink. We do find out more about Levi's past which seems to get darker and darker with each revelation. While I do enjoy reading about Levi's past, I'm hoping the next book in the series has a little more psychic mystery in it as well as more of Trudy. Next up is Through His Heart.

Through His Heart is the third book in the Mind's Eye series. In this story, Levi's step-sister, Rachel has been kidnapped, but he is reluctant to join in the search for her. Trudy has no such reluctance because Rachel has been sending her psychic messages. When the two travel to Levi's childhood home in Missouri, Trudy discovers that Levi has many more secrets about his past that he still hasn't shared with her, but her attention is divided. Rachel needs her help, but then, so does Levi.
Even though much of this story still features Levi and his past as the last book did, Trudy is definitely the protagonist as her psychic ability continues to broaden. We see Trudy's confidence growing, putting her center stage in this book. I liked that this book featured Trudy's family and their reactions to Levi as well as his family's reactions to Trudy. I'm looking forward to the fourth book in the series, Through Her Eyes.

Through Her Eyes is the fourth book in the MInd's Eye series. Trudy and Levi are in New Orleans trying to sort out a serial killer case. Some of his victims were found floating in the water after a recent flood. The prime suspect is a man in a wheelchair, and even though the detectives in the case are sure it was him, there isn't enough proof to arrest him. They really become stumped when similar killings start to occur that could not possibly have been committed by someone in a wheelchair. Could he have taken on a partner? And if so, who could it be?
There really isn't too much mystery in this book. From the beginning, it is pretty clear who is involved, but Trudy and Levi do use their psychic abilities to help the police in their search for a killer. Again much of this book is devoted to the relationship between Trudy and Levi as they are now engaged and trying to decide when to get married. I enjoyed this book, but would have liked a little more mystery. The ambience of New Orleans is clear in the descriptions of the locations in the book, and this added to the overall enjoyment of the story. Overall, a pretty good read. Through His Eyes is the first book in the Mind's Eye series. Trudy Tucker and Levi Wolfe are both psychics with different skills that are using their gifts to help the police solve murder cases. Through His Eyes details their first case together. Working in the Florida Keys, Trudy uses her ability to see through the killer's eyes while Levi is able to commune with the spirits of the women that have been killed by touching an item that they owned. As the two work the case, they also consummate their deep attraction to one another, but Trudy can see that Levi is holding back when talking about his past, and she wonders if this self-professed ladies man will ever be willing to settle just for her.
I enjoyed this first book in the series. Levi was hard to like at the beginning of the book, but as we learn along with Trudy more about his past, his motives and behavior become easier to understand. Trudy is a mostly open book, but that makes her a very likable character. The mystery had a good twist to it that made it enjoyable right to the end of the book. However, the ending was a little confusing. Deborah Camp indicated in her "Dear Reader" section that we should trust that the next book in the series will clear up the end of this book. I'm looking forward to reading more about these interesting characters in Through His Eyes.

Let me start by saying that though I read a pretty fair amount of historical romance, I have never been particularly attracted to the Indian/White Woman thing. I get too wrapped up in the backstory, and always find it hard to suspend disbelief that in a society where Native Americans were stripped of their lands and dehumanized by European Americans and European Americans were taught to live in fear of Native Americans, real uncomplicated love could blossom. This book did a pretty darn good job of getting me past that issue. The heroine is smart and has skills that are valued by the Blackfeet and not taken seriously but the White townspeople because she is a woman. The hero is conflicted about Whites and persecuted by the townspeople who attack everything/everyone he loves. There is discussion of the mistreatment of the Blackfeet, and the heroine is asked, why would you want to go to them, not because the Blackfeet are bad, but because you know you will be victimized by the government and driven to unproductive land where you will be left to starve. Bottom line: I did not have to suspend disbelief because my questions were addressed. The hero and heroine are really good well drawn characters as are most of the supporting characters. (The villains are cardboard cutouts, but it turned out to not be too annoying.) Overall, a good read
